A mild oxidation method of hydroxamic acids: efficient trapping of acyl nitroso intermediates

Abstract

Nitroso intermediates play an important role in organic chemistry since highly functionalized molecules such as pyrrolidines, amino alcohols and aza sugars are easily available from nitroso compounds by hetero Diels–Alder reaction. 1 The prominent utility of nitroso intermediate is that the synthesis of 1,4-amino alcohols as building blocks for total synthesis of natural products. 2 Although recent studies on the synthesis of 1,4-amino alcohols are still focused and ...
